  • I think it’s very important to write a demythologized woman character. My characters are flawed. They are no better than they should be.

    "Anne Enright, Author, Answers Questions About ‘The Forgotten Waltz’". The Huffington Post Interview, www.huffingtonpost.com. October 10, 2011.
  • If you can just actually let the character be for a bit, then you get the right sense.

  • I love the characters not knowing everything and the reader knowing more than them. There's more mischief in that and more room for seriousness, too.

    "Anne Enright: 'I was always on the side. Like a salad'". Interview with Sean O'Hagan, www.theguardian.com. April 30, 2011.
